Certain NETGEAR devices are affected by command injection by an unauthenticated attacker. This affects R7800 before 1.0.2.74, R9000 before 1.0.5.2, and XR500 before 2.3.2.66.
Affected
3 ranges
| Vendor | Product | Version range | Fixed in |
|---|---|---|---|
| netgear | r7800_firmware | < 1.0.2.74 | 1.0.2.74 |
| netgear | r9000_firmware | < 1.0.5.2 | 1.0.5.2 |
| netgear | xr500_firmware | < 2.3.2.66 | 2.3.2.66 |
